The President of the Republic Prokopis Pavlopoulos received Prime Minister Alexis Tsipras on Wednesday evening and was presented with the Greek government’s proposals for reliable reforms.

The Prime Minister explained that an honest compromise and sustainable solution necessitates reliable reforms on the one hand and clear commitments for adequate funding and debt relief. Mr. Tsipras stressed that securing funding and a reduction of the debt is the government’s goals.

The President on his behalf commented that it was essential to clarify that the people’s verdict in Sunday’s referendum was not a rift with Europe, but rather a call to resume negotiations, with the ultimate goal being to secure Greece’s firm position in Europe and the Eurozone.

President to receive ND’s provisional leader

The provisional leader of New Democracy Evangelos Meimarakis is scheduled to meet with President Pavlopoulos at 10:30 on Thursday morning. Mr. Meimarakis told journalists that he does not trust the Prime Minister and would ensure that he had two tape records if they were to meet. Mr. Meimarakis also clarified that he will not attend any private meetings, only meetings of political leaders chaired by the President.
